High School Mission -Mexico and Biloxi, MS
This special week-long, annual June mission trip is where our High School Ministry program focuses on building and refurbishing homes in places of need in our world. We have had 75-150 church and community adults and youth participants traveling to either Mexico or Biloxi for the past 5 years. Teams are split into groups of 15 people who work on building a standard 2 room homes in Mexico or repairing Katrina- damaged homes in Biloxi.Coordinators: Gabe and Hilary Flynn

Opportunity International (“OI”)
In response to Jesus Christ’s call to love and serve the poor, OI’s mission is to empower people to work their way out of chronic poverty, transforming their lives, their children’s futures and their communities. OI provides microfinance loans, savings, insurance and transformational training to over two million people working their way out of poverty in the developing world. Through our Africa and OI committees, we are working on raising awareness of microfinance, helping with funding and offering members of WCC the opportunity to travel on OI insight trips. www.opportunity.org
